Q: Is 17,701,167 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 17,701,167 is a composite number.

Why is 17,701,167 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 17,701,167 can be evenly divided by 1 3 11 33 536,399 1,609,197 5,900,389 and 17,701,167, with no remainder.

Since 17,701,167 cannot be divided by just 1 and 17,701,167, it is a composite number.
